Lonad
Lonad is a village located in Bhiwandi tehsil of Thane district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Bhiwandi (tehsildar office) and 20km away from district headquarter Thane. As per 2009 stats, Lonad village is also a gram panchayat.

About Lonad
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Lonad is 552646. The village spans a total geographical area of 1160 hectares. Bhiwandi is nearest town to Lonad village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 10km away.
When it comes to local governance, Lonad village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Bhiwandi Rural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Bhiwandi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Lonad
Below is a concise population overview of Lonad as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 2,409 | 1,297 | 1,112 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 331 | 189 | 142 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 153 | 90 | 63 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 407 | 195 | 212 |
Literate Population | 1,563 | 931 | 632 |
Illiterate Population | 846 | 366 | 480 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Lonad village:
- The total population of Lonad village is around 2,409, including approximately 1,297 males and 1,112 females, with a sex ratio of 857 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 331 children aged 0–6 years in Lonad village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Lonad village has 153 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 407 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Lonad village is about 64.88%, with male literacy at 71.78% and female literacy at 56.83%.
- There are around 474 households in Lonad village.
Connectivity of Lonad
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Lonad. As per the 2011 stats, Lonad had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
